Global economic crisis main US concerns

Published:Friday | February 13, 2009 | 8:56 AM

The top US intelligence official, Dennis Blair, said that the global economic crisis is the main security concern facing America.



The director of national intelligence said at least a quarter of countries had experienced some instability because of the worldwide downturn.



Giving evidence to senators, he also said he believed al-Qaeda\'s leadership had been weakened over the past year.



He pointed to Afghanistan and Pakistan as areas of concern.



Blair said Afghan security had deteriorated and Pakistan had to gain control of its border region before the situation would improve.
